The NABARD Grade A Exam is conducted annually by the National Bank for Agriculture and Rural Development (NABARD) to recruit high-caliber candidates for Assistant Manager roles across various disciplines. For the 2026-27 cycle, NABARD will invite applications for the 'Grade A' Assistant Manager positions in Rural Development Banking Service (RDBS) and Legal/Protocol & Security Services. The rigorous selection process consists of three stages: Prelims, Mains, and the Interview. Detailed exam information based on the previous year's notification is outlined below.

NABARD Grade A Recruitment 2026 Eligibility Criteria

To be eligible for the NABARD Assistant Manager recruitment, candidates must meet specific academic qualifications and age requirements. The essential criteria are detailed below.

Age Limit 

Age Limit for NABARD Grade A: Candidates applying for the 2026 recruitment must be between 21 and 30 years of age.

Age Limit for Grade ‘A’ (Protocol & Security Service): Applicants must be aged between 25 and 40 years. Please note that there is no age relaxation applicable for this specific post.

Relaxation in the upper age limit is applicable as per government guidelines for specified categories:

NABARD Grade A Age Limit Relaxation
SNo.CategoryAge Relaxation
1SC / ST05 years
2OBC03 years
3Person with disabilities (General)10 years
4Person with disabilities(SC /ST)15 years
5Person with disabilities(OBC)13 years

Educational Qualification 

Post/Department Name Education Qualification
Assistant Manager in Grade ‘A’ (RDBS)
GeneralBachelor’s Degree in any subject from any recognized University/Institution with a minimum of 60% marks (SC/ST/PWBD applicants - 55%) in aggregate OR Post Graduate degree, MBA/PGDM with a minimum of 55% marks (SC/ST/PWBD applicants - 50%) in aggregate OR CA/ CS/ICWA OR Ph.D from Institutions recognized by GOI/UGC.
Chartered AccountantBachelor’s degree in any discipline from a recognized University/Institution with Membership of Institute of Chartered Accountants of India (ICAI). The Membership of ICAI must have been obtained
Company SecretaryBachelor's degree in any discipline from any recognized University/Institution with Associate/Fellow membership of Institute of Company Secretaries of India (ICSI). The Membership of ICSI must have been obtained 
FinanceBBA (Finance/Banking) / BMS (Finance/Banking) with 50% marks (SC/ST/PWBD applicants - 45%) OR Two years full-time P.G. Diploma in Management (Finance) / Full-time MBA (Finance) degree from Institutions / Universities recognized by Govt. of India /UGC OR Bachelor of Financial and Investment Analysis with 50% marks (SC/ST/PWBD applicants - 45%).
Computer/Information TechnologyFour years Bachelor’s Engineering/Technology Degree in Computer Science/ Computer Engineering/ Information Technology / Electronics / Electronics & Telecommunications/ Electronics & Communication/ Electronics & Instrumentation / Data Science / Machine Learning and Artificial Intelligence from any recognized University/Institution with 60% marks (SC/ST/PWBD applicants 55%) in aggregate
OR Post Graduate degree in Computer Science/ Computer Engineering / Computer Applications/Information Technology / Electronics/ Electronics & Telecommunications/ Electronics & Communication/ Electronics & Instrumentation / Data Science / Machine Learning and Artificial Intelligence with 55% marks (SC/ST/PWBD applicants 50%) in aggregate from a recognized University/Institution 
OR Graduate with 60% marks (SC/ST/PWBD applicants 55%) in aggregate from a recognized University/Institution AND having passed Department of Electronics and Accreditation of Computer Courses (DOEACC) ‘B’ Level.
Agriculture EngineeringBachelor’s Degree in Agriculture Engineering from any recognized University / Institution with a minimum of 60% marks (PWBD applicants - 55%) in aggregate OR Post Graduate Degree in Agriculture Engineering with a minimum of 55% marks (PWBD applicants - 50%) in aggregate from a recognized University / Institution.
Plantation & HorticultureBachelor’s Degree in Horticulture from any recognized University with a minimum of 60% marks (PWBD applicants - 55%) in aggregate OR Post Graduate degree in Horticulture with a minimum of 55% marks (PWBD applicants - 50%) in aggregate from any recognized University/Institution. 
FisheriesBachelor’s Degree in Fisheries Science from a recognized University/Institution with 60% marks (ST/PWBD applicants 55%) in aggregate OR Post graduate degree in Fisheries Science with 55% marks (ST/PWBD applicants 50%) in aggregate from a recognized University/Institution
Land Development & Soil ScienceBachelor’s Degree in Soil Science/Agriculture/Environmental Science from any recognized University/Institution with 60% marks (PWBD applicants - 55%) in aggregate OR Post graduate degree in Soil Science/Agriculture/Environmental Science with 55% marks (PWBD applicants - 50%) in aggregate from a recognized University/Institution.
Food ProcessingBachelor’s Degree in Food Processing /Food Technology /Dairy Technology from a recognized University/Institution with 60% marks (SC/PWBD applicants - 55%) in aggregate OR Post graduate degree in Food Processing /Food Technology /Dairy Technology with 55% marks (SC/PWBD applicants - 50%) in aggregate from any recognized University/Institution.
Civil EngineeringBachelor’s Degree in Civil Engineering from any recognized University/Institution with a minimum of 60% marks (SC/PWBD applicants - 55%) in aggregate OR Post Graduate degree in Civil Engineering with a minimum of 55% marks (SC/PWBD applicants - 50%) in aggregate from a recognized University/Institution.
Electrical EngineeringBach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ering from a recognized University/Institution with 60% marks (PWBD applicants - 55%) in aggregate OR Post graduate degree in Electrical Engineering with 55% marks (PWBD applicants - 50%)in aggregate from a recognized University/Institution.
Media SpecialistPost graduate degree in Mass Media/Mass Communication/Communication/ Journalism from a recognized University/Institution with 55% marks (PWBD applicants - 50%) in aggregate from any recognized University/Institution.
EconomicsPost Graduate degree in Applied Economics with a minimum of 55% marks (SC/PWD applicants-50%) in aggregate from any recognized University/Institution. Candidates with Economics as one of the main subjects at all years/semesters of the course, will only be eligible.
Assistant Manager in Grade ‘A’ (Legal Service)

For legal roles, candidates must hold a Bachelor’s Degree in Law from a UGC-recognized institution or the Bar Council of India with at least 60% aggregate marks, or an LLM Degree with a minimum of 55% aggregate marks.

Practicing advocates must provide (i) a copy of their Bar Council Registration Certificate and (ii) a Certificate of Membership from their Bar Association or a certificate from a presiding court official verifying their practice tenure to be produced during the interview.

Assistant Manager in Grade ‘A’ (Protocol & Security Service)
Experience : He / She should be an Officer with a minimum of ten years' (five years in case of PWBD candidates) of Commissioned Service in the Army/Navy/Air Force holding a valid Ex-Serviceman Identity Card.

NABARD Recruitment 2026 Selection Process

For the Grade ‘A’ (RDBS) post, selection involves Prelims, Mains, and an Interview. For Protocol & Security (P&SS) officers, the selection process is primarily based on an interview. The 2026 selection roadmap is structured as follows:

NABARD Assistant Manager Selection Process
NABARD Grade A StagesMarksDuration
Stage 1- Prelims200 marks120 minutes
Stage 2- Mains200 marks210 minutes
Stage 3- Interview50 marks--

NABARD Grade A 2026 Salary Structure

The base salary for a NABARD Grade A Officer starts at Rs. 44,500/-, with a comprehensive pay scale extending up to Rs. 89,150. Current initial monthly gross emoluments are approximately Rs. 1,00,000/-. Successful candidates will receive a competitive salary package as detailed in the official structure.

NABARD Grade A Salary 2026
Basic PayRs. 44,500/- 
Pay-scaleRs. 44500 – 2500 (4) – 54500 – 2850 (7) – 74450 – EB – 2850 (4) – 85850 – 3300 (1) – 89150
Additional AllowancesDearness Allowance, Local Compensatory Allowance, House Rent Allowance, reimbursement of expenses for maintenance of vehicle for official purpose, newspaper, internet, telephone charges, book grant and Grade Allowance.
